Not too long ago, we brought you news of a mystery building going up in Japan. It was obviously promoting the Xbox 360 on Sony and Nintendo’s home turf, but we couldn’t definitely ascertain its purpose… until now. The Xbox 360 Lounge, as it’s called, will be used to showcase the console and games that constitute and surround its envisioned HD lifestyle.